index.php

来自「通达OA2007SE源代码 非常好的」· PHP 代码 · 共 1,211 行 · 第 1/3 页

PHP
1,211
字号
  if (($SERVICE_DESC != ''))
  {
    ($WHERE_STR .= ((' and d.SERVICE_DESC like \'%'.$SERVICE_DESC).'%\''));
  }
  if (($DATE1 != ''))
  {
    ($WHERE_STR .= (((''.'  and a.DATE>=\'').$DATE1).'\''));
  }
  if (($DATE2 != ''))
  {
    ($WHERE_STR .= (((''.'  and a.DATE<=\'').$DATE2).'\''));
  }
  if (($ORDERFIELD != ''))
  {
    if (($ORDERSIGN == 'DOWN'))
    {
      $ORDERTYPE = 'ASC';
    }
    if (($ORDERSIGN == 'UP'))
    {
      $ORDERTYPE = 'DESC';
    }
    $OREDERBY = (((' ORDER BY '.$ORDERFIELD).' ').$ORDERTYPE);
  }
  $CUSTOMER_COUNT = 0;
  $query = ('SELECT count(*) from SALE_HISTORY a
        LEFT OUTER JOIN CUSTOMER b ON a.CUSTOMER_ID=b.CUSTOMER_ID
        LEFT OUTER JOIN PRODUCT  c ON a.PRODUCT_ID=c.PRODUCT_ID and a.TYPE=\'PRO\'
        LEFT OUTER JOIN SERVICE  d ON a.SERVICE_ID=d.SERVICE_ID and a.TYPE=\'SER\'
        LEFT OUTER JOIN USER  e ON a.SALESMAN=e.USER_ID
        '.$WHERE_STR);
  $cursor = exequery ($connection, $query);
  if ($ROW = mysql_fetch_array ($cursor))
  {
    $CUSTOMER_COUNT = $ROW[0];
  }
  $PER_PAGE = 10;
  $PAGE_COUNT = ceil (($CUSTOMER_COUNT / $PER_PAGE));
  if ((($CUR_PAGE <= 0) OR ($CUR_PAGE == '')))
  {
    $CUR_PAGE = 1;
  }
  if (($PAGE_COUNT < $CUR_PAGE))
  {
    $CUR_PAGE = $PAGE_COUNT;
  }
  $query1 = (('SELECT c.PRODUCT_NAME as PRODUCT_NAME,d.SERVICE_NAME as SERVICE_NAME,a.PRICE as PRICE,a.AMT as AMT,a.TOTAL_PRICE as TOTAL_PRICE,a.DATE as DATE,e.USER_NAME as SELLER,b.CUSTOMER_NAME as CUSTOMER_NAME,a.HISTORY_ID as HISTORY_ID,a.TYPE as TYPE,f.USER_NAME as CREATOR
         from SALE_HISTORY a
         LEFT OUTER JOIN CUSTOMER b ON a.CUSTOMER_ID=b.CUSTOMER_ID
         LEFT OUTER JOIN PRODUCT  c ON a.PRODUCT_ID=c.PRODUCT_ID and a.TYPE=\'PRO\'
         LEFT OUTER JOIN SERVICE  d ON a.SERVICE_ID=d.SERVICE_ID and a.TYPE=\'SER\'
         LEFT OUTER JOIN USER  e ON a.SALESMAN=e.USER_ID
         LEFT OUTER JOIN USER  f ON a.CREATOR=f.USER_ID
         '.$WHERE_STR).$OREDERBY);
  $offest = (($CUR_PAGE - 1) * 10);
  if (($offest < 0))
  {
    $offest = 0;
  }
  $query1 = (((($query1.' LIMIT ').$offest).' ,').$PER_PAGE);
  $cursor1 = exequery ($connection, $query1);
  if (($CUSTOMER_COUNT == 0))
  {
    message ('<br>提示', '没有符合条件的销售记录');
    exit ();
  }
  else
  {
    echo '
<table border="0" cellspacing="1" width="95%" class="small"  cellpadding="3">
  <tr>
    <td align="left">
        <a href="index.php?CUR_PAGE=1&CUSTOMER_NAME=';
    echo $CUSTOMER_NAME;
    echo '&CUSTOMER_CODE=';
    echo $CUSTOMER_CODE;
    echo '&CUSTOMER_SHORT=';
    echo $CUSTOMER_SHORT;
    echo '&ARE=';
    echo $ARE;
    echo '&KIND=';
    echo $KIND;
    echo '&SELLMODE=';
    echo $SELLMODE;
    echo '&ATTRIBUTE=';
    echo $ATTRIBUTE;
    echo '&ENTERTYPE=';
    echo $ENTERTYPE;
    echo '&PRODUCT_NAME=';
    echo $PRODUCT_NAME;
    echo '&PRODUCT_MODE=';
    echo $PRODUCT_MODE;
    echo '&PRODUCT_TYPE=';
    echo $PRODUCT_TYPE;
    echo '&SERVICE_NAME=';
    echo $SERVICE_NAME;
    echo '&SERVICE_DESC=';
    echo $SERVICE_DESC;
    echo '&DATE1=';
    echo $DATE1;
    echo '&DATE2=';
    echo $DATE2;
    echo '&ORDERFIELD=';
    echo $ORDERFIELD;
    echo '&ORDERTYPE=';
    echo $ORDERTYPE;
    echo '"><img src=\'/images/first02.gif\' width=\'24\' border=\'0\' height=\'15\' alt=\'首页\'></a>
        <a href="index.php?CUR_PAGE=';
    echo ($CUR_PAGE - 1);
    echo '&CUSTOMER_NAME=';
    echo $CUSTOMER_NAME;
    echo '&CUSTOMER_CODE=';
    echo $CUSTOMER_CODE;
    echo '&CUSTOMER_SHORT=';
    echo $CUSTOMER_SHORT;
    echo '&ARE=';
    echo $ARE;
    echo '&KIND=';
    echo $KIND;
    echo '&SELLMODE=';
    echo $SELLMODE;
    echo '&ATTRIBUTE=';
    echo $ATTRIBUTE;
    echo '&ENTERTYPE=';
    echo $ENTERTYPE;
    echo '&PRODUCT_NAME=';
    echo $PRODUCT_NAME;
    echo '&PRODUCT_MODE=';
    echo $PRODUCT_MODE;
    echo '&PRODUCT_TYPE=';
    echo $PRODUCT_TYPE;
    echo '&SERVICE_NAME=';
    echo $SERVICE_NAME;
    echo '&SERVICE_DESC=';
    echo $SERVICE_DESC;
    echo '&DATE1=';
    echo $DATE1;
    echo '&DATE2=';
    echo $DATE2;
    echo '&ORDERFIELD=';
    echo $ORDERFIELD;
    echo '&ORDERTYPE=';
    echo $ORDERTYPE;
    echo '"><img src=\'/images/first01.gif\' width=\'24\' border=\'0\' height=\'15\' alt=\'上一页\'></a>
        <a href="index.php?CUR_PAGE=';
    echo ($CUR_PAGE + 1);
    echo '&CUSTOMER_NAME=';
    echo $CUSTOMER_NAME;
    echo '&CUSTOMER_CODE=';
    echo $CUSTOMER_CODE;
    echo '&CUSTOMER_SHORT=';
    echo $CUSTOMER_SHORT;
    echo '&ARE=';
    echo $ARE;
    echo '&KIND=';
    echo $KIND;
    echo '&SELLMODE=';
    echo $SELLMODE;
    echo '&ATTRIBUTE=';
    echo $ATTRIBUTE;
    echo '&ENTERTYPE=';
    echo $ENTERTYPE;
    echo '&PRODUCT_NAME=';
    echo $PRODUCT_NAME;
    echo '&PRODUCT_MODE=';
    echo $PRODUCT_MODE;
    echo '&PRODUCT_TYPE=';
    echo $PRODUCT_TYPE;
    echo '&SERVICE_NAME=';
    echo $SERVICE_NAME;
    echo '&SERVICE_DESC=';
    echo $SERVICE_DESC;
    echo '&DATE1=';
    echo $DATE1;
    echo '&DATE2=';
    echo $DATE2;
    echo '&ORDERFIELD=';
    echo $ORDERFIELD;
    echo '&ORDERTYPE=';
    echo $ORDERTYPE;
    echo '"><img src=\'/images/last01.gif\' width=\'24\' border=\'0\' height=\'15\' alt=\'下一页\' style="cursor:hand"></a>
        <a href="index.php?CUR_PAGE=';
    echo $PAGE_COUNT;
    echo '&CUSTOMER_NAME=';
    echo $CUSTOMER_NAME;
    echo '&CUSTOMER_CODE=';
    echo $CUSTOMER_CODE;
    echo '&CUSTOMER_SHORT=';
    echo $CUSTOMER_SHORT;
    echo '&ARE=';
    echo $ARE;
    echo '&KIND=';
    echo $KIND;
    echo '&SELLMODE=';
    echo $SELLMODE;
    echo '&ATTRIBUTE=';
    echo $ATTRIBUTE;
    echo '&ENTERTYPE=';
    echo $ENTERTYPE;
    echo '&PRODUCT_NAME=';
    echo $PRODUCT_NAME;
    echo '&PRODUCT_MODE=';
    echo $PRODUCT_MODE;
    echo '&PRODUCT_TYPE=';
    echo $PRODUCT_TYPE;
    echo '&SERVICE_NAME=';
    echo $SERVICE_NAME;
    echo '&SERVICE_DESC=';
    echo $SERVICE_DESC;
    echo '&DATE1=';
    echo $DATE1;
    echo '&DATE2=';
    echo $DATE2;
    echo '&ORDERFIELD=';
    echo $ORDERFIELD;
    echo '&ORDERTYPE=';
    echo $ORDERTYPE;
    echo '"><img src=\'/images/last02.gif\'  width=\'24\' border=\'0\' height=\'15\' alt=\'末页\' style="cursor:hand"></a>
      <input type="text" name="PAGE_NUM" size="3" maxlength="4"  class="SmallInput">
      <img id="btnGotoPage" src="/images/menu/book.gif" onclick="set_page()" border="0" WIDTH="19" HEIGHT="17" style="cursor:hand" alt="转到相应页面">
    </td>
    <td align="right">
      ';
    echo $CUR_PAGE;
    echo '/';
    echo $PAGE_COUNT;
    echo '页&nbsp;共&nbsp;';
    echo $CUSTOMER_COUNT;
    echo '&nbsp;条
    </td>
  </tr>
</table>
<table border="0" cellspacing="1" width="95%" class="small" bgcolor="#000000" cellpadding="3">
  <tr class="TableHeader">
  	  <td nowrap align="center">选择</td>
      <td nowrap align="center"><a href="index.php?CUSTOMER_NAME=';
    echo $CUSTOMER_NAME;
    echo '&CUSTOMER_CODE=';
    echo $CUSTOMER_CODE;
    echo '&CUSTOMER_SHORT=';
    echo $CUSTOMER_SHORT;
    echo '&ARE=';
    echo $ARE;
    echo '&KIND=';
    echo $KIND;
    echo '&SELLMODE=';
    echo $SELLMODE;
    echo '&ATTRIBUTE=';
    echo $ATTRIBUTE;
    echo '&ENTERTYPE=';
    echo $ENTERTYPE;
    echo '&PRODUCT_NAME=';
    echo $PRODUCT_NAME;
    echo '&PRODUCT_MODE=';
    echo $PRODUCT_MODE;
    echo '&PRODUCT_TYPE=';
    echo $PRODUCT_TYPE;
    echo '&SERVICE_NAME=';
    echo $SERVICE_NAME;
    echo '&SERVICE_DESC=';
    echo $SERVICE_DESC;
    echo '&DATE1=';
    echo $DATE1;
    echo '&DATE2=';
    echo $DATE2;
    echo '&ORDERFIELD=PRODUCT_NAME&ORDERSIGN=';
    if (($ORDERSIGN == 'DOWN'))
    {
      echo 'UP';
    }
    if (($ORDERSIGN == 'UP'))
    {
      echo 'DOWN';
    }
    if (($ORDERSIGN == ''))
    {
      if (($ORDERTYPE == 'ASC'))
      {
        echo 'UP';
      }
      else
      {
        echo 'DOWN';
      }
    }
    echo '&ORDERTYPE=';
    echo $ORDERTYPE;
    echo '&CUR_PAGE=';
    echo $CUR_PAGE;
    echo '">产品名称&nbsp;';
    if ((($ORDERTYPE == 'DESC') AND ($ORDERFIELD == 'PRODUCT_NAME')))
    {
      echo '<img src="/images/arrow_down.gif" align="absmiddle" border=0>';
    }
    if ((($ORDERTYPE == 'ASC') AND ($ORDERFIELD == 'PRODUCT_NAME')))
    {
      echo '<img src="/images/arrow_up.gif" align="absmiddle" border=0>';
    }
    echo '</a></td>
       <td nowrap align="center"><a href="index.php?CUSTOMER_NAME=';
    echo $CUSTOMER_NAME;
    echo '&CUSTOMER_CODE=';
    echo $CUSTOMER_CODE;
    echo '&CUSTOMER_SHORT=';
    echo $CUSTOMER_SHORT;
    echo '&ARE=';
    echo $ARE;
    echo '&KIND=';
    echo $KIND;
    echo '&SELLMODE=';
    echo $SELLMODE;
    echo '&ATTRIBUTE=';
    echo $ATTRIBUTE;
    echo '&ENTERTYPE=';
    echo $ENTERTYPE;
    echo '&PRODUCT_NAME=';
    echo $PRODUCT_NAME;
    echo '&PRODUCT_MODE=';
    echo $PRODUCT_MODE;
    echo '&PRODUCT_TYPE=';
    echo $PRODUCT_TYPE;
    echo '&SERVICE_NAME=';
    echo $SERVICE_NAME;
    echo '&SERVICE_DESC=';
    echo $SERVICE_DESC;
    echo '&DATE1=';
    echo $DATE1;
    echo '&DATE2=';
    echo $DATE2;
    echo '&ORDERFIELD=SERVICE_NAME&ORDERSIGN=';
    if (($ORDERSIGN == 'DOWN'))
    {
      echo 'UP';
    }
    if (($ORDERSIGN == 'UP'))
    {
      echo 'DOWN';
    }
    if (($ORDERSIGN == ''))
    {
      if (($ORDERTYPE == 'ASC'))
      {
        echo 'UP';
      }
      else
      {
        echo 'DOWN';
      }
    }
    echo '&ORDERTYPE=';
    echo $ORDERTYPE;
    echo '&CUR_PAGE=';
    echo $CUR_PAGE;
    echo '">服务名称&nbsp;';
    if ((($ORDERTYPE == 'DESC') AND ($ORDERFIELD == 'SERVICE_NAME')))
    {
      echo '<img src="/images/arrow_down.gif" align="absmiddle" border=0>';
    }
    if ((($ORDERTYPE == 'ASC') AND ($ORDERFIELD == 'SERVICE_NAME')))
    {
      echo '<img src="/images/arrow_up.gif" align="absmiddle" border=0>';
    }
    echo '</a></td>
      <td nowrap align="center"><a href="index.php?CUSTOMER_NAME=';
    echo $CUSTOMER_NAME;
    echo '&CUSTOMER_CODE=';
    echo $CUSTOMER_CODE;
    echo '&CUSTOMER_SHORT=';
    echo $CUSTOMER_SHORT;
    echo '&ARE=';
    echo $ARE;
    echo '&KIND=';
    echo $KIND;
    echo '&SELLMODE=';
    echo $SELLMODE;
    echo '&ATTRIBUTE=';
    echo $ATTRIBUTE;
    echo '&ENTERTYPE=';
    echo $ENTERTYPE;
    echo '&PRODUCT_NAME=';
    echo $PRODUCT_NAME;
    echo '&PRODUCT_MODE=';
    echo $PRODUCT_MODE;
    echo '&PRODUCT_TYPE=';
    echo $PRODUCT_TYPE;
    echo '&SERVICE_NAME=';
    echo $SERVICE_NAME;
    echo '&SERVICE_DESC=';
    echo $SERVICE_DESC;
    echo '&DATE1=';
    echo $DATE1;
    echo '&DATE2=';
    echo $DATE2;
    echo '&ORDERFIELD=PRICE&ORDERSIGN=';
    if (($ORDERSIGN == 'DOWN'))
    {
      echo 'UP';
    }
    if (($ORDERSIGN == 'UP'))
    {
      echo 'DOWN';
    }

⌨️ 快捷键说明

复制代码Ctrl + C
搜索代码Ctrl + F
全屏模式F11
增大字号Ctrl + =
减小字号Ctrl + -
显示快捷键?